Is the mark on Daniel Radcliffe's head real?

No. It is an artifact of the character Harry Potter. It is applied by makeup.

As readers of the book series know, it is a manifestation of the attempt by Lord Voldemort to kill the infant Harry. It links the two individuals, and is part of Harry's magical power.
